Chichli
Chichli is a village located in Nasrullaganj tehsil of Sehore district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Nasrullaganj (tehsildar office) and 102km away from district headquarter Sehore. As per 2009 stats, Bain is the gram panchayat of Chichli village.

About Chichli
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chichli is 483329. The village spans a total geographical area of 427.55 hectares. Nasrullaganj is nearest town to Chichli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.

Population of Chichli
Below is a concise population overview of Chichli as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 566 | 287 | 279 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 75 | 43 | 32 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 211 | 102 | 109 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 23 | 10 | 13 |
Literate Population | 332 | 181 | 151 |
Illiterate Population | 234 | 106 | 128 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chichli village:
- The total population of Chichli village is around 566, including approximately 287 males and 279 females, with a sex ratio of 972 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 75 children aged 0–6 years in Chichli village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Chichli village has 211 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 23 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Chichli village is about 58.66%, with male literacy at 63.07% and female literacy at 54.12%.
- There are around 107 households in Chichli village.
Connectivity of Chichli
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chichli. As per the 2011 stats, Chichli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available |
